URL coding and deciphering are essential elements of web design. When you send information through a web address, it must be converted into a safe manner to avoid errors and guarantee proper transmission. In short, URL encoding replaces problematic symbols with a percent sign followed by a numerical representation. Alternatively, deciphering undoes this method, restoring the original string. Grasping this process is important for coders and users involved with URLs and content transmission.

Why Use a URL Encoder Decoder? Common Scenarios
A URL decoder program is necessary for managing data correctly when sending information across URLs. You might need one when creating interactive web applications that include user input containing special symbols. Imagine attempting to submit a questionnaire with a comma or an ampersand; these components are special for URL structure and can corrupt the query. Here's a quick look at a few common instances:
- Submitting questionnaire data with uncommon signs.
- Creating filter settings for web calls.
- Generating personalized URLs that have user-provided data.
- Passing data between different platforms.
Without proper translation, problems can occur, stopping the complete transfer of information. The converter ensures that everything gets unharmed.
